"Among nineteenth-century rogue antiquaries, William Stevenson Fitch (1792-1859) casts a long shadow. A lifelong and passionate connoisseur of Suffolciana, Fitch is today remembered for a handful of monographs and his valuable local history collections, some sixty volumes of which remain in the Suffolk Record Office. In this new study his darker side is for the first time addressed: Fitch was also a persistent and unrepentant thief of books, broadsides and manuscripts, who betrayed scholarly access and personal trust, enriching both his own shelves and those of other collectors at the expense of unwary custodians" (dustwrapper blurb).
